Infrared rays have a shorter wavelength than Question 11 options: X-rays. ultraviolet rays. radio waves. gamma rays.

Respuesta :

Answer : Infrared rays have a shorter wavelength than radio waves.

Explanation :

The wavelength of Infrared rays is 700 nm – 1 mm

The wavelength of X- rays is 0.01 nm – 10 nm

The wavelength of UV rays is 10 nm – 400 nm

The wavelength of radio waves is 1 meter – 100,000 km

The wavelength of gamma rays is less than 0.01 nm

So, from the above data it is clear that the wavelength of the infrared rays have a wavelength shorter than the radio waves.

Hence, the correct option is (C) " radio waves ".
